- We have a churn at home. It is three feet high. The sides are round. It is about eight years old. The principal parts are the cover, the spigot, the handles, the legs, the barrell. The butter is made once a week in summer and once a fortnight in the winter. The churning takes about a half an hour and it is done by the hand. While the churn is being twisted it is on a stand. When the churn is made you will hear it cracking. My mother takes the butter up out of the churn with her hands and puts it ready for table use.
